Bodybuilding Replaces Negative Behavior
by Zach Bashore
We all look for certain cures for our problems. In today`s world it seems there is a bottle or pill for every problem that a person faces in life. But the bodybuilding lifestyle is really the perfect solution. When a person starts noticing an improvement in their physical appearance, their self-esteem raises which gives them the mindset that anything is possible. This could be a step in the right direction to improving a person`s behavior.
When I was younger. I had a negative self esteem because I was overweight and never felt good about myself. This led to many things I shouldn’t have been doing like lying, cheating, skipping school, and getting involved with the wrong people. This didn`t cure any of my problems but actually made them worse. I finally
realized that there was a big need for change and when I started bodybuilding, everything slowly started to get better and I was determined to continue living a better lifestyle.
I also didn`t feel the need to hang around negative people as much because they were becoming a cancer to my bodybuilding goals. Instead of going to a party and drinking a case of beer I would just drive home and get my 8-10 hours of sleep I need daily. When my friends started noticing I wasn`t as much of the
partying type that I used to be, I noticed they weren`t doing it as much either which is good because you may have the power to put a stop to their negative behavior as well.
Now that you have decided to change your behavior, you need to write down some sort of negative hobby you have and replace it with something positive you can do for yourself. You can do many different things fitness related like weight lift, write an article, hang out on the forums, go supplement shopping, train at a new gym.
It may seem difficult at first and feel that your friends might not support you but if they don`t then just get rid of them. They weren`t good friends anyways.
